What are some common challenges faced by entry-level software professionals, and how can they overcome them?

Entry-level software professionals often encounter challenges such as adapting to new codebases, understanding team workflows, and balancing learning with productivity. It's common to feel overwhelmed by unfamiliar technologies or complex projects. To overcome these challenges, new hires should actively seek mentorship, participate in code reviews, and ask clarifying questions. Embracing collaboration and regularly communicating with team members helps build both technical skills and confidence, making the transition into the software industry smoother and more rewarding.

Job description

Volare Health LLC is looking for a dedicated Managed Care/Insurance Biller. Join our team where we operate long-term care skilled nursing and short-term rehabilitation centers across multiple states. At Volare Health LLC, we extend a warm welcome to our residents, their families, and our dedicated staff.

Responsibilities:

  • Authorization - Review and follow up with the facilities to ensure facility has received authorization to provide services to payers.
  • Rate Changes - Ensure all rates are correct within the billing software. Entry of new rates as they are published within the various contracts.
  • Billing Claims - Bill according to the outlined billing schedule as set by the Corporate Office. Billers will prepare, review, and transmit claims using billing software through electronic and paper claim processing.
  • Claim Follow-up - Provide claim follow up based on claim review protocol. Contact providers through phone and online review of outstanding claims.
  • Claim Research & Adjustments - Outstanding claims will be researched and reviewed until the AR payer has been relieved. Process refunds and adjustments according to guidelines.
  • Claim Payment - Collect the payment EOB and process payment as indicated for patients' dates of service. Payments which are not equal to outstanding AR will be researched and reprocess for refunds, additional payment request, or adjustment needs.
  • Communication - Employee will need to have effective communication with payers to resolve outstanding issues. Employee will also need to work effectively with facility personal to resolve issues for billing.
  • Aging Review - Completes monthly aging for facilities and attends aging review meeting when necessary.

Qualifications:

  • Billing experience in a long-term care, nursing home, or hospital setting
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
  • Ability to pass a criminal background check and reference inquiry.
